How long is the bus journey from Zagreb to Gornji Nikšić?
The average bus journey time from Zagreb to Gornji Nikšić is 1h 48m, covering a distance of 51 miles. The fastest bus can take you there in 1h 48m and is operated by Autopromet Slunj.

What is the earliest and latest departure time for the bus from Zagreb to Gornji Nikšić?
The earliest bus departs from Zagreb to Gornji Nikšić at 10:30. And the latest bus departs at 17:25.
